Polypeptide MELO3C012608P1

Accession: MELO3C012608P1

Name: MELO3C012608P1

Description: Similar to Peroxisomal 2,4-dienoyl-CoA reductase (Arabidopsis thaliana) (uniprot_sprot:sp|Q9LTV6|DECR2_ARATH)

Properties

These properties come from kegg analysis


KEGG_ORTHOLOGS: peroxisomal 2,4-dienoyl-CoA reductase [EC:1.3.1.34] (K13237).

molecular_function: 2,4-dienoyl-CoA reductase (NADPH) activity.

These properties come from phylome analysis


molecular_function: oxidoreductase activity, 2,4-dienoyl-CoA reductase (NADPH) activity, binding.

cellular_component: plasma membrane, peroxisomal matrix, peroxisome, vacuolar membrane.

biological_process: ascospore formation, fatty acid catabolic process, oxidation-reduction process.

These properties come from blast2go analysis


molecular_function: 2,4-dienoyl-CoA reductase (NADPH) activity, binding.

cellular_component: membrane.

biological_process: oxidation-reduction process.

Locations

Located in CM3.5_scaffold00017 from 2506069 to 2508895.
